Prubicin 10 mg Injection is a potent chemotherapy medication primarily used to combat various forms of cancer, including bladder, breast, lung, stomach, and ovarian malignancies, as well as Hodgkin's and non-Hodgkin's lymphoma, and certain leukemias such as acute lymphocytic leukemia (ALL) and acute myeloid leukemia (AML). This injection works by inhibiting the growth and spread of cancer cells, effectively disrupting their ability to multiply. It is typically administered in conjunction with other therapeutic agents to enhance treatment efficacy. Patients receiving Prubicin should be aware of potential side effects, which can include nausea, hair loss, and a risk of infection due to decreased white blood cell counts. It is crucial to follow the prescribed dosage and schedule, as improper use can lead to serious complications. Additionally, individuals with pre-existing heart conditions should inform their healthcare provider, as this medication can impact cardiac health. Uses
• Prubicin 10 mg injection is primarily utilized in the treatment of breast cancer, a common malignancy that develops in breast tissue. This medication plays a vital role in targeting cancer cells, helping to reduce tumor size and spread. It is often part of a comprehensive treatment plan tailored for patients diagnosed with this condition. By using Prubicin 10 mg injection, healthcare providers aim to improve patient outcomes and quality of life.
• In the management of bladder cancer, Prubicin 10 mg injection is effective in treating this disease that affects the bladder's lining. This form of cancer is frequently observed in older men and requires a targeted approach for effective treatment. Prubicin 10 mg injection helps to eliminate cancerous cells, thereby aiding in the control of tumor progression. Its use can enhance the overall treatment strategy for patients facing this challenging diagnosis.
• Prubicin 10 mg injection is also indicated for the treatment of Kaposi's sarcoma, a cancer associated with the human herpesvirus 8. This condition may manifest in various areas, including the skin and internal organs, particularly in immunocompromised individuals. Administering Prubicin 10 mg injection can help manage the symptoms and slow the advancement of this cancer. It is an important option for patients dealing with this complex illness.
• Additionally, Prubicin 10 mg injection is utilized in the treatment of Hodgkin's lymphoma, which affects the lymphatic system. This type of cancer is characterized by the presence of Reed-Sternberg cells and requires a strategic approach for effective management. Prubicin 10 mg injection assists in targeting these cancerous cells, contributing to improved treatment responses. It forms a critical component of the therapeutic regimen for patients with Hodgkin's lymphoma.

Side Effects
Prubicin 10 mg may cause some side effects. If you experience any of these side effects contact your doctor as soon as possible. Your doctor may be able to suggest ways to manage or reduce the severity of these side effects.
Most Common Side Effects
• Hair loss
• Bone marrow suppression
• Vomiting
• Rash
• Inflammation of the mouth.
Common Side Effects
• Allergic reactions such as anaphylaxis
• Heart damage
• Tissue damage at the site of injection
• Radiation recall

• Liver: Prubicin 10 mg Injection should be used with caution in patients with liver disease. It is important that patients with liver disease closely monitor liver function while taking Prubicin 10 mg and report any unusual symptoms or changes in liver function to their doctor. The dose of Prubicin 10 mg may need to be adjusted in patients with liver disease.
• Pregnancy: Use of Prubicin 10 mg Injection may be unsafe during pregnancy as animal studies indicate that it may harm the developing foetus.
